Analysis of workload generated in the two years following first consultation by each new cancer patient: studying the past to plan the future of cancer care
Abstract Introduction Prevalence of cancer patients is dramatically increasing. We aimed at quantifying the oncology workload generated by each new cancer patient in the two years following first consultation.
